Pakistan has begun naval drills on its maritime border in the Arabian Sea, this move by Pakistan could be received as gunboat diplomacy, in an effort to flex its power in response to the Malabar Exercises. India has reacted by launching close surveillance of the Pakistani fleet. Alongside observing the Pakistani fleet vigilantly, India has also sent 4 ships with helicopter carrying capability to the Arabian Sea to exercise and subvert Pakistan’s intentions.
Pakistan’s exercises in the Arabian sea come after the joint naval exercises on the Malabar Coast of India with the countries of Australia, India, Japan and the United States as the participants. The first phase of the Malabar Exercises began on November 3 and lasted till November 6 while the second phase was held from 17 to 20 November.Read more…
